PURPOSE
As the Oncology Therapeutic Strategy Director you will be serving as a therapy area and operational expert throughout the new business and program/project delivery lifecycle for Therapeutically Aligned Oncology clinical trials. 

RESPONSIBILITIES
• Accountable for creating effective delivery strategies and solutions for large, complex, multi-service, multi-region studies or programs.
• You will address the specific needs and challenges of each customer and working cross functionally on the award of strategic and tactical new business to achieve business targets.
• To work alongside the project delivery team assigned to understand and implement the project plan and evaluate and recommend effective adjustments to strategy as required.
• You will support long term business growth through collaboration with our Centres of Excellence and other partners.
• To collaborate with Sales to evaluate and manage new opportunities such as stand-alone programs and projects, requests for information (RFI), capabilities and early engagement from customers.
• To work with key internal partners to analyse information and data that enables development of efficient and feasible delivery solutions. This could include, protocol feasibility and risk management, identification of target site and principal investigator profiles, optimal country and site distributions, site initiation and patient recruitment modelling, assessment and management of the competitive landscape.
• To develop and review a competitive budget in line with margin targets and pricing strategy agreed.
• Review internally and approve the strategy before proposals are issued to customers including presentations to senior leadership.
• Define and communicate the project team that will meet the customer’s needs and successfully secure the project award.
• Guide and mentor assigned Project Leader through a comprehensive handover of the project strategy.
• Support Sales in the preparation and conduct of customer and bid defence meetings and coordinate with them to complete follow up actions identified.
